Motes by “Turf” A telegram from Timaru states that the Geraldine Pacing Club’s grandstand, together with contents, was destroyed by fire last night. Incendiarism is suspected. Pahiatua meeting next Wednesday and Thursday. Everything points to a most successful gathering. Shrinkage of ,£3503 in totalisator investments at Foxton is very difficult to account for. Too much racing seems only argument to advance. Montigo, 7.1, will incur penalties for Pahiatua, making his weight 8.9. Nova, 7.1, will meet him on lOlbs better terms,' and taking aline through their running at Foxton, the latter should he pretty hard to heat at Pahiatua. Achilles has at last made amends for previous disappointments by winning the Wellington Cun. Although the crack Medallion coir, met a very weak field, the time ouows, it would have taken a good' one to nave beaten him. It is the first handicap event he has won since a. two-year-old. What a unique record in New Zealand racing is Apa’s! Second in Thompson Handicap, Wahawatu Cup, Ashhprst Cup, Kangitikei Cup, Wellington Cupv They have a horse : over m Australia that has a somewhat similar record. How ths V;’o!i‘.ngicn Clip bvas 'HiniDe.ocrlbmy lii.o cxperieiiee in tiie race for tiie Wellington Cup, the well-known horseman C. .loivkins (who r.xle '.be winner AcliUks) said that ho got away w<U and was in a good po.it.e'-i litrougliout. Ttivniug out of tao straight AchiUei ran ratiuor wide of tiie turn, and was going at such a pace that Jenkins made no effort to got him into the horses until the hotel fad been negotiated. From risen 0:1. he laid a coiuforiaide jouir.ey. On reaeliing (lie turn for homo ire raw that lee only two likely to trouble him were Apa aud iider,. tie hi,,.-added .Achilles a. litiso, feeling sure unit- he could beat the last mentioned pair in the run home. Jenknis judgment proved correct for Ac miles landed the stake easily and (mveilod a. good quarter mil, - after psi sis:the winning post before Ire could b 1 pulled up. Jenkins vontared tho opinion fha.t on tiie day of the V. ollington t'up, Achiiies was titter to run a race over a uistanee of ground than ho had ever previously been.
